Biography

Yujing Weng is a researcher at Henan Polytechnic University, Jiaozuo, Henan, China, specializing in biomass conversion, bioplastics, catalysis, green chemistry, and CO2 utilization. Since 2017, her research has focused on the selective hydrogenolysis and hydrogenation of biomass feedstocks into mono-alcohols and diols, as well as the catalytic mechanism of MoxC catalysts in hydrodeoxygenation reactions. Her earlier work (2013–2017) investigated the catalytic conversion of biomass sugar polyols into renewable alkanes and chemicals through aqueous phase processes, examining the performance of hydrothermally stable heterogeneous catalysts and the synergistic effects of Ru/C and phosphorus groups. With over 17 indexed publications, her most influential contribution is "Catalytic depolymerization of polyester plastics toward closed-loop recycling and upcycling" (2024), which has been cited 107 times, reflecting her significant impact on sustainable materials and green chemical processes.
